Colin Trevorrow Confirms Jurassic World is not a reboot!

I was on twitter yesterday and I found out that Jurassic World director Colin Trevorrow answered a friend's tweet who asked if Jurassic World was a reboot, saying: " Reboot is  such a strong word.  This is a new sci-fi terror set 22 years after the horrific events of Jurassic Park."
